LifeStyle Furnishings International
Amends the Terms of its Debt Tender Offer
and Consent Solicitation
High Point, North Carolina; March 24, 1999 - LifeStyle Furnishings
International Ltd. ("LFI") announced today that LFI has amended the terms of
its previously announced tender offer and consent solicitation for its 10 7/8%
Senior Subordinated Notes due 2006 (the "Notes"). As more fully described in
the supplement to the offer to purchase, LFI has waived the condition to the
offer that it consummate an initial public offering (and no such offering will
be consummated prior to the scheduled expiration of the offer), but the offer
remains subject to certain other conditions. The consideration provided for in
the offer remains unchanged.
The amended offer will expire at 5:00 p.m., New York City time, on Thursday,
April 8, 1999, unless extended. The consent date is April 8, 1999.
Holders of Notes who have previously tendered their Notes need take no action
in order to accept the amended offer. Tendered Notes may be withdrawn and
consents may be revoked at any time on or prior to 5:00 p.m., New York City
time, on April 8, 1999 (unless the offer is extended), but not thereafter.

LifeStyle Furnishings International Ltd. is the largest manufacturer and
marketer of home furnishings products in the U.S., with 1998 sales of
approximately $2.0 billion. LifeStyle leadership brands include Beacon
Hill(R), BenchCraft(R), Berkline(R), Drexel Heritage(R), Henredon(R),
LaBarge(R), Lexington(R), Maitland-Smith(TM), Robert Allen(TM)/Ametex(TM),
Sunbury(TM) and Universal(R).
